Posted in NewsIT More than 100 years after the first TB vaccine, why are we still … – Medical Xpress admin February 19, 2023 Leave a Comment on More than 100 years after the first TB vaccine, why are we still … – Medical Xpress source Share: TwitterFacebookPinterestLinkedin Author: admin